Anyone Fish Lox Or Sawgrass This Weekend?
Went to Lox north end this morning. Got to the ramp at 6:00 am. Got tore up by mosquitos. Fished about 1/4 mile north of the ramp with no luck. Went south to the pump station and drifted with the wind back north. Hooked up about 6 bass in the 2-4 lb range and 1 large crappy. Fished top water poppers and pumkin seed flukes. Wind was kickin! Great mornng otherwise.

Peacocks Are Spawning Again
Fished Weaver Canal at the crossroads in Boynton on Saturday between 6:00am - 10:30am . Very windy. Caught 4 peacock bass 2-4 lbs ripping a silver tiny torpedo along the shoreline. Caught 6 largemouth also. Missed quite a few more. Nice to see the Peacocks are making a comeback in Palm Beach County.
